Finding a pair of decent used headlights will be a difficult challenge and if you DO find a pair they will not be cheap. Best open up your piggy bank and be prepared to spend about $1000.00 for a pair of new ones. I expect even new headlights might soon become "unavailable".

Many Chrysler specific parts had been on what seemed permanent back order. I was surprised to see items like the front fender liners become available. I thought the headlights would become increasing scarce as the existing dealer/warehouse inventory was depleted. Some new headlights I've seen have had more recent manufacture dates on them, so it's clear they did make more. The price on the new ones continue to increase. A $600 plus headlight is a bargain compared to Chrysler's $830 price for a water pump. Good thing there are many after market options for those. It's unfortunate and surprising there are no aftermarket headlight options.
